How the Game Works – Step by Step

Betting Phase

You start by setting your stake—anything from €0.01 up to €150—and selecting a difficulty level.

Crossing Phase

The chicken moves one step at a time across hidden obstacles like manhole covers or ovens that can instantly end your run.

Decision Phase

After each successful hop, you decide whether to keep going or cash out before the next step.

Resolution Phase

If you cash out on time, you lock in your multiplier; if you’re caught by a trap, everything is lost.

This simple loop repeats each time, but the tension is always present because you control every single decision.

The Sweet Spot of Risk and Reward

When you pick “Medium” difficulty—22 steps—you’re walking a tightrope where each hop carries more weight than in “Easy.” The theoretical maximum multiplier climbs higher, but so does the probability of hitting a trap.

  • Easy: Low risk, steady small wins.
  • Medium: Balanced risk for moderate payouts.
  • Hard: Higher risk for larger multipliers.
  • Hardcore: Shortest path with maximum volatility.

Because the game offers an RTP of 98%, players often feel confident that the system favors them long term, even if each individual round feels high stakes.
